2019-03-17Calculate Docker cache hash precisely from Dockerfile's dependencieskennytm-1/+12
`src/ci/docker`, so that when files under `dist-x86_64-linux` is changed, its dependent image `dist-i686-linux` will also be rebuilt. However, this ultraconservative solution caused the `dist-i686-linux` to be rebuilt every time an irrelevant Dockerfile (e.g. the PowerPC ones) is changed, which increases the building time beyond 3 hours and forcing a spurious but expected failure. This commit instead parses the Dockerfile itself and look for the actual dependencies. The scripts needs to be copied into the Docker image, which must be done with the COPY command, so we just need to find all lines with a COPY command and add the source file into the hash calculator. Note: this script only handles single-lined COPY command in the form `COPY src1 src2 src3 dst`, since these are the only variant used inside this repository.

2019-03-17Auto merge of #59178 - oli-obk:lazy_const, r=eddybbors-562/+367
Revert the `LazyConst` PR The introduction of `LazyConst` did not actually achieve the code simplicity improvements that were the main reason it was introduced. Especially in the presence of const generics, the differences between the "levels of evaluatedness" of a constant become less clear. As it can be seen by the changes in this PR, further simplifications were possible by folding `LazyConst` back into `ConstValue`. We have been able to keep all the advantages gained during the `LazyConst` refactoring (like `const_eval` not returning an interned value, thus making all the `match` code simpler and more performant). fixes https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/issues/59209 r? @eddyb @varkor

2019-03-16Rollup merge of #59201 - lambda:remove-repr-simd-isize-usize-restriction, ↵kennytm-12/+34
r=alexcrichton Remove restriction on isize/usize in repr(simd) As discussed in #55078, there's no known reason for this restriction. It's unlikely that repr(simd) will be stabilized in its current form, but might as well remove some restrictions on it. This removes the branch in `is_machine` which returns false for these types. `is_machine` is only used for the repr(simd) type validation check.

2019-03-16Rollup merge of #59169 - tmandry:allow-features-flag, r=cramertjkennytm-4/+98
Add `-Z allow_features=...` flag Adds a compiler option to allow only whitelisted features. For projects on nightly that want to prevent feature-creep (and maybe, someday, move off of nightly). Not being able to enforce this has been a problem on Fuchsia and at other big companies. This doesn't support filtering edition feature flags, but someone is welcome to add that if they need it.

2019-03-16Rollup merge of #59102 - newpavlov:duration_float, r=alexcrichtonkennytm-11/+129
Consistent naming for duration_float methods and additional f32 methods `duration_float` tracking issue: #54361 New list of methods: - `as_secs_f64(&self) -> f64` - `as_secs_f32(&self) -> f32` - `from_secs_f64(secs: f64) -> Duration` - `from_secs_f32(secs: f32) -> Duration` - `mul_f64(self, rhs: f64) -> Duration` - `mul_f32(self, rhs: f32) -> Duration` - `div_f64(self, rhs: f64) -> Duration` - `div_f32(self, rhs: f64) -> Duration` - `div_duration_f64(self, rhs: Duration) -> f64` - `div_duration_f32(self, rhs: Duration) -> f32` With [`num_traits::Float`](https://docs.rs/num-traits/0.2.6/num_traits/float/trait.Float.html) we could've reduced number of methods by factor of two, but unfortunately it's not part of `std`.
